Output 664fc696fbedd52a1360887beb74403f31ddadb43186f87ae190224e13803b41:3

value
1509643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cc37bae1681629f837bfe237415608a25ef854 OP_EQUAL
address
3DtUSMLSzJgeYhQ9XhZHPxAMQZz5qSwV59
transaction
664fc696fbedd52a1360887beb74403f31ddadb43186f87ae190224e13803b41
spent
true